Product Description
The MILWAUKEE 2278-20 is a handheld, full-size infrared thermometer designed for harsh environments, featuring a temperature range up to 1202°F with an accuracy of ±1.8% of reading and a fixed emissivity of 0.95. It includes a Class II laser, LCD display with 0.1°F resolution, and clear button functions for average, high temperature, and difference/max/min temp modes. This unit is not certified, not intrinsically safe, and has no work light, operating on sound alert with a -22°F lower limit.

How to use the MILWAUKEE 2278-20 for accurate readings?
To use the MILWAUKEE 2278-20, aim the Class II laser at the target surface and pull the trigger. The fixed emissivity of 0.95 is suitable for most painted or matte surfaces. Use the clear button functions to select average, high temperature, or difference/max/min modes. Ensure the target fills the thermometer's field of view for best accuracy.
